**FAQ — Pop-Up Office at the Merivale Trade Fair**

Q: How do team members get into our pop-up office at the Merivale Expo Hall?

A: Our stand office is in Hall C, unit 14, behind the demo area. The venue issues exhibitor wristbands at the service desk, but those only cover the public halls. The office door itself uses a keypad managed by our facilities team, and the code changes daily. Today's entry code is below.

door code, tajof-kageg: bdg-QVDCE-3

## Ownership

The Pipewren deploy-status bot posts rollout state to the release channels and answers slash-command queries about canary health. It is maintained by the Delivery Tooling group at Marrowfield Systems. Before each release freeze, confirm the bot's webhook registrations and verify its status cache matches the orchestrator. Escalations, outage reports, and permission changes should go first to the person listed below.

named custodian: Zorael Sordor

## v3.8.2 — Setting renamed

The `RESOLVER_RETRY` flag is now `DNS_RETRY_BUDGET`. This addresses flaky DNS resolution in the Quillhook plugin host, where lookups against the Fenwood mirror intermittently timed out. Plugin authors should update manifests before v3.9, as the old name will stop being aliased. To authenticate retries against the resolver cache, add the following line to your env file.

secret setting of tajof-bahif: COURIER_KEY3=65d